Different Types of RV Bathroom Sinks

RV owners have a variety of options when it comes to choosing the type of bathroom sink for their vehicle. Drop-in sinks, also known as self-rimming or top-mount sinks, are the most common type found in RVs. They are easy to install and offer a traditional look. Vessel sinks, on the other hand, sit on top of the countertop, creating a modern and eye-catching aesthetic. Integrated countertop sinks provide a seamless and streamlined appearance, as the sink is integrated into the countertop itself. Each type of sink has its own installation process, pros, and cons, allowing RV owners to choose the option that best suits their preferences and space requirements.

Water Supply and Drainage Systems for RV Bathroom Sinks

The water supply and drainage systems of RV bathroom sinks are critical components that require careful attention to prevent leaks and water damage. RV sinks are typically connected to the RV's fresh water tank, and a water pump supplies the necessary water pressure. Drainage systems may vary, but most RVs are equipped with holding tanks that collect wastewater and can be emptied at designated dumping stations. Proper installation, including secure connections and sealing, is vital to prevent leaks and ensure efficient water flow. Regular inspections and maintenance of these systems are crucial to avoid plumbing issues that can disrupt the overall functionality of the sink and the RV as a whole.

People Also Ask about RV Bathroom Sink

1. How does an RV bathroom sink work?

An RV bathroom sink works similarly to a traditional sink found in homes, but with a few differences. It typically consists of a faucet, a basin, and a drain. When the faucet is turned on, water flows from the freshwater tank through the pipes and out of the faucet. The used water then goes down the drain and is either collected in a holding tank or directly released into a sewer or septic system, depending on the RV's setup.

2. Can I use regular bathroom sink faucets in my RV?

Using regular bathroom sink faucets in your RV may not be the best idea. RV sinks and faucets are specifically designed to accommodate the limited space and unique plumbing systems found in recreational vehicles. They are often smaller and more lightweight than their residential counterparts. Additionally, RV faucets may have built-in features like low-flow aerators to conserve water, which is crucial when you have limited freshwater supply while camping.

3. How do I clean and maintain my RV bathroom sink?

Cleaning and maintaining your RV bathroom sink is essential to keep it functioning properly and hygienic. Here are some tips:

  1. Regularly clean the sink basin, faucet, and drain using mild soap or RV-specific cleaning products. Avoid using abrasive cleaners that could damage the sink's surface.
  2. Check for any leaks or loose connections in the plumbing system and repair them promptly.
  3. Keep the sink drain free from debris and hair by using a drain strainer.
  4. To prevent odors, periodically flush the drain with baking soda and vinegar solution or an RV-specific holding tank cleaner.
  5. Consider using water softeners or filters to prevent mineral buildup in the sink and faucets.
